Ken Aitken has Passed Away

One of the very best genealogy educators and writers I have ever known has passed away. Ken Aitken, who was a genealogy librarian, researcher, writer, educator, speaker, blogger, encourager and friend died of complications due to ALS in Penticton BC today.
